Exploring the Evolution of High School Portraits
High school portraits have come a long way. In the early days, they were formal affairs, with students dressed in their Sunday best. The backdrop was usually plain, and the poses were stiff. But as time went on, the photos became more relaxed and expressive. Students started showing their individuality through their outfits and hairstyles.
- 1920s: Elegant and poised, with focus on posture and grooming.
- 1950s: The era of poodle skirts and leather jackets, capturing the rock 'n' roll spirit.
- 1980s: Big hair and bold colors, reflecting the decade's vibrant energy.
- 2000s: Casual and fun, with students showcasing their unique personalities.

Tips for Preserving Your Own High School Photos
If you're an alumna of Jones High School, there are steps you can take to preserve your own photos:
- Scan your photos and save them in a high-resolution format.
- Create digital backups on cloud storage platforms like Google Drive or Dropbox.
- Label your files with relevant information, such as the year and class.
- Share your photos with the school or alumni association to contribute to the collective archive.
